    Whar is KNX Smart Home

    A KNX Smart Home is a smart home equipped with KNX technology. KNX stands for "Konnex" and is an open standard for home and building automation. With KNX, all electronic devices and systems in one house can be networked and centrally controlled. This includes lighting, heating, ventilation, shutters, security systems and much more.

    Can any building be converted to KNX?

    In principle, this is possible, but the effort depends heavily on the existing infrastructure and individual requirements. However, with an existing building, this can be a greater challenge. Alternatively, wireless KNX solutions can be used here.

    Upgrade your conventional electrical installation to intelligent technology?

    For a complete, non-wireless Smart Home installation, the green KNX bus lines must be installed between the devices. It is important to note that the structure is different from a conventional electrical installation. In a traditional electrical installation, a power line runs from the distribution cabinet via the switch in the flush-mounted box to the lamp. If you press the switch, you close or break the circuit and the lamp lights up or goes out. A KNX installation is structured differently: the bus lines lead from the control cabinet to the various devices. There is no connection between the switch and the lamp. The cable system is then supplemented by suitable actuators, sensors and displays. What exactly a switch or pushbutton should then control is determined during the parameterization of the components. If everything is installed and configured correctly, the devices can communicate with each other. A KNX installation is therefore much more flexible than a conventional electrical installation.

    Installation channels offer the possibility of retrofitting

    During a new construction or extensive renovation, the KNX bus cable can be installed in the wall in addition to the conventional power lines to connect the various KNX-capable elements. If many empty pipes were laid during the construction phase, a later retrofitting with KNX cables can be implemented more easily. In this case, the KNX cables can be laid subsequently without having to open the entire walls. This is often the case in modern office buildings.

    But why bother at all?

    The KNX system is significantly more stable than wireless solutions due to the cabling. In addition, it is a standard that has been established for years. Due to its worldwide distribution, there are already more than 8000 certified products that are compatible with each other. The KNX system can be flexibly reprogrammed as requirements change and can also be connected to other protocols. In this way, radio systems such as KNX RF, DALI or EnOcean can also be integrated into the system. The KNX standard is therefore also the one to which there are the most interfaces in building automation. Due to its wide spread, other manufacturers of smart devices are also motivated to implement the connection of their products to the KNX installation.

    Expand KNX instead of retrofitting!

    In the case of a new building or extensive renovation, it makes sense to think about future needs and to lay the KNX cables directly or alternatively to set up a correspondingly intelligent empty pipe system. Since in this case the necessary slots in the walls are already present, the additional effort is limited. Even if a complete KNX installation is not yet implemented, the system is well prepared for the future, as extending an existing system is easier than complete retrofitting in a building. Smart operating devices, such as the PEAKnx Controlmini touch panel, can usually also be installed later as a surface-mounted version without the hassle of piling up walls to conveniently control lighting, heating and roller shutters via the KNX visualization.

    Understand the KNX protocol

    The KNX protocol is an open standard, which means that it is not the property of a single manufacturer. This is a key element of its concept as it allows devices and components from different manufacturers to work seamlessly together. This interoperability opens up a wide range of possibilities for creating custom smart home systems that can integrate a variety of devices.

    The specification of the KNX protocol

    The KNX protocol provides a standardized communication method for intelligent home and building automation devices. It enables interaction and coordination between different devices and systems, from lighting, heating, ventilation and air conditioning to more complex systems such as security and energy management.

    The origin and development of the KNX protocol

    The origin of the KNX protocol dates back to the late 1980s and early 1990s. During this time, the idea of intelligent home automation gradually became known, and several European manufacturers had begun to develop their own building automation systems.
